Course: 1st Scottish Winter School on Motivational Interviewing
This 3 day, non-residential, school is designed as a straightforward and practical introduction to the nature and practice motivational interviewing. it is intended for practitioners working within the Scottish addictions field, including NHS, Social Care and Voluntary Services. Priority will be given to those who have not previously completed MI training and to those who participated in the NES MI workshops previously held this year. If space allows, applications will be considered from practitioners who believe they would benefit from a 'refresher'. The programme each day will contain a mixture of plenary lectures, discussion, demonstrations and practice development activities in small groups. The expectation is that participants will attend the entire school. Those who do will receive a certificate of attendance.

Course: An introduction to CBT for anxiety disorders (East)
The overall aim of this training is to provide multi-disciplinary groups of staff, who do not have a recognised psychological therapy qualification, with a critical understanding of cognitive behavioural therapy for people with anxiety disorders. It will critically explore the clinical presentation of a range of anxiety disorders and the main components of a cognitive behavioural approach. Participants will develop a critical understanding of cognitive behavioural assessment and working with unhelpful behaviours and thoughts. They will use their knowledge and understanding of the components of cognitive behavioural approaches to select evidence based strategies that facilitate effective change within clients on their caseloads who have anxiety disorder. This training is suitable for mental health staff working with anxiety disorder in a primary or secondary care setting.
Course: Antibiotic Prescribing
The online short course covers some background information but centres on clinical case based vignettes to deliver key points relating to antibiotic prescribing. The vignettes also offer an online assessment, with the facility to print off a record of learning as the course is completed.
The online tutorial is designed for self-directed learning and is aimed at clinical practitioners wishing to update their knowledge of the principles of bacterial resistance or staff new to this topic wanting to learn the principles of bacterial resistance and its clinical relevance.

Course: C. difficile - A clinical Tutorial
Clostridium difficile infection (CDI) can range in severity from mild symptoms to more severe and can in some cases be fatal. Hospital outbreaks of CDI have been reported and some have proven difficult to control. Effective management hinges on early diagnosis, appropriate treatment of individual cases and infection control measures to minimize the risk of transmission. This online learning tutorial is designed for self directed learning.
